To Set Up Your CD or MD Player:

NOTE: If the four-digit code for your device begins with a “0”, only the last three numbers of your code will be displayed.

1

Turn on your CD or MD Player and

 

insert a disc.

2

Press and release the CD key.

3

Press and hold SETUP until the

 

display screen changes from

 

[CD and the TIME] to [TIMED SEQ].

4

Press the MENU – key one time.

 

The display screen will change to

 

[CODE SETUP]. Press SELECT.

 

The display will change to

 

[DEV SET UP].

5

Press SELECT and the display

 

screen will change to [CD].

6

Enter the first CD code listed for your

 

brand in the “Set Up Codes for CD or

 

MD Players” on the next page, then

 

press SELECT.

The One for All URC 8800 is a versatile universal remote control designed to simplify the management of multiple devices in your home entertainment system. Its intuitive design and advanced technology make it an excellent choice for users looking to consolidate control over their television, DVD player, Blu-ray player, streaming device, and audio system, all in one sleek remote.

One of the standout features of the URC 8800 is its ability to operate up to eight devices simultaneously. This means users can seamlessly switch between various entertainment sources without the need for multiple remotes cluttering their living space. The remote has an extensive database of device codes, making it compatible with almost any brand of electronic equipment currently on the market.

The URC 8800 also boasts an easy setup process, allowing users to program their devices effortlessly. With its One Touch Functionality, you can control your devices with a single button press, simplifying the user experience significantly. This feature is particularly beneficial for users who may not be tech-savvy, enabling them to enjoy their home entertainment without frustration.

In terms of technology, the URC 8800 incorporates a built-in learning function. This allows the remote to learn commands from other remote controls, ensuring that even unique or older devices can be integrated into your system.
